Coverage Cyber MAC lipstick

I would like to stress that MAC Cyber has a creamy formula. This means your lips will have a subtle shine for the first 10 minutes or so. After that, it transforms into a gorgeous semi-matte lipstick.

Because of its creamy formula using this beautiful lipstick is a breeze. I apply it to my lips directly from the lipstick bullet with a single swipe. 

Although, one single swipe may not give you the full coverage you desire. To avoid any patchiness, just add a few more layers. This brings us to the application process next.

It can be a bit tricky at times, especially if you don’t have a trusty lip pencil by your side. Without one, you might end up with a patchy or uneven finish and that’s not what we’re going for. 

Plus, this color can be a tad finicky, so mistakes can stick out like a sore thumb. One little smudge or slip-up can throw off the whole vibe, which might not be the best news for folks who are short on time or patience.

To achieve an even coverage, I highly recommend pairing MAC Cyber with a lip liner (also called a lip pencil). For the best results, I suggest grabbing MAC’s matching Cyber World lip liner

Another option is matching it with a burgundy lip liner like MAC Vino. This will make Cyber less purple. 

Just so you know, both of these lip liners come in a matte formulation. And here’s a little tip: using a lip liner can actually help keep your lipstick from bleeding into those tiny fine lines around your lips.

With a bit of practice you’ll be able to achieve a flawless finish. And hey, mistakes happen to the best of us.

Just remember that you can easily fix those with a bit of concealer or a cotton bud. So don’t be afraid to experiment and have fun with this beautiful lipstick.

Is it long lasting?

In my experience MAC Cyber typically lasts for about 4 to 5 hours before it begins to fade, especially on the inner part of your lips. It’s worth mentioning that it doesn’t leave any stains behind though. 

If you want to make it last even longer, I’ve found that using a lip pencil and a lip brush really helps. You could use MAC’s 316 Brush, but honestly, any lip brush will do the trick.

MAC Smoked Purple vs Cyber

Last but not least, what’s the difference between MAC Smoked Purple vs Cyber?

So many people asked me about the difference between the two, so I’ll discuss this briefly in this Cyber review since they both look alike at first glance.

Yet, there are differences between the two even though MAC Smoked Purple and Cyber MAC lipstick are both dark, bold lipstick shades.

Shade

  • MAC Smoked Purple: a deep plum shade with a slightly cool undertone.
  • MAC Cyber: a deep blackened purple with a warmer undertone.

Finish

  • MAC Smoked Purple: has a matte finish, offering a flat, opaque color.
  • MAC Cyber: a satin finish, which means it has a slight sheen but isn’t as glossy as a cream finish.

Overall, both shades are bold choices that make a statement. Your choice between the two would depend on your preference for undertones, finishes, and the level of drama you’re aiming for.

MAC Recycling program

Did you know that MAC Cosmetics is all about sustainability and reducing waste in the beauty industry?They’ve created a Recycling Program called Back To MAC.

Back to mac recycling program
With this Back To MAC symbol you can recognize which products you can return in order to receive a complimentary product or discount.

It allows you to bring back your empty MAC products, such as lipstick tubes and foundation bottles, to participating stores or authorized retailers. 

By taking part in this program, you’re making a positive impact on the environment and promoting a more sustainable beauty industry.

Not only will you be doing your part to help reduce landfill waste, but you’ll also earn rewards. 

Depending on where you are and what promotions are going on, you could receive complimentary products or discounts on future purchases just for recycling your empties.

Simply gather up your empty MAC containers and find a nearby participating store. MAC Cosmetics typically accepts the following types of containers:

  • Lipstick tubes
  • Lip gloss tubes
  • Eyeshadow containers
  • Foundation bottles
  • Blush compacts
  • Concealer containers
  • Mascara tubes

Please keep in mind that some restrictions and guidelines may apply depending on your location. To find out the latest details, just check with your local MAC store or visit their official website.
